Artist's Statement

For as far back as I can recall I’ve always wanted to tell stories. Overwhelmed with awe by the ability to be transported to a different reality through visual stimulation. The connections that can be formed with fictional characters or even relics from the past through a narrative is priceless.

As an artist I would like to convey the seemingly infinite multitude of feelings and experiences one can have as a conscious mind through a variety of different mediums. Within those mediums I want to particularly focus on 3 vast subjects including intimacy, representation, and time space. Through self reflection and a deep fascination with balance I feel that these few but complex concepts can be explored for a lifetime. 

My primary art form is illustration and creative writing/storytelling; I also have experience in digital art, traditional drawing/painting, pyrography, screenprinting, and design. I’ve taken the time to practice each of these mediums not only out of sincere passion for exploration in artistic range, but also as a way to convey different tones and ideas through corresponding pieces. 

The most important aspect of creating art to me is capturing the nuances and small details of everyday encounters. I’ve found that comics/graphic novels is the medium where specific perspectives can be put on display, and several of the forms I’ve learned so far can converge into a single storytelling tool. Creating a collection of stories, from a mythical hero’s tale to a cultural icon's history, where diversity can be genuinely portrayed. Within that same realm I want to use illustration and design as a way to present black culture through physical objects such as posters, accessories/merchandise, and fashion. I also want to explore more personal and emotional experiences through illustration/painting series, and tattooing.

The exchange between the artist and the viewer is more direct and I believe that has a certain value to it. Eventually, I would like to even explore the aspect of larger and more collaborative projects such as creating films and television/streaming series.

From analyzing emotional milestones through a marginalized perspective, marking a body with an important image, or owning a piece of clothing that makes someone feel authentically themselves. Having authentic representation on a broad scale has the ability to change lives, and believe that the best way to do that is through as many consumable art forms as possible.
